We often use the saying, ‘How Time Flies.’ As I write what will be my last letter as your Lay Director, I realise that the last three years have flown by. It has been a time of challenges and joy, certainly a lot of joy. The biggest challenge started when I was LD elect. We knew we had to change our Weekend venue from The Old Palace (Edward King) as they were no longer going to offer full board facilities.

Much thought was given as to where the new venue could be. Bishop Grosseteste Univer-sity (BGU) was suggested. Stuart and Lesley accompanied me to have a look around and we felt that it was a suitable venue. Nothing was going to serve us in the same way that Edward King had with everything we needed confined in the one building.

As Ecclesiastes says there is a time for everything. A time to get, and a time to lose; a time to keep, and a time to cast away. This was our time to have to cast away from what had been our comfort zone and face a new challenge.

I admit that despite much prayer I did feel a bit apprehensive as the first weekend at BGU approached, but I needn’t have. That weekend and the following went well.

As for joys, I will never tire of hearing the Pilgrims response to the Weekend at the Clausura. They are so moving and bring tears of joy. There is also the joy of, as LD getting out to reunion groups and seeing how Cursillistas have been empowered by their weekend and taken on new roles or going into ministry training.

At the AGM in May I hand the LD baton onto Stuart Duff. Please hold Stuart in your prayers as he prepares to take over from me. There will be others who are completing their three - year term of office and we need peo-ple to take on those roles. They are Rosemary as BACC Rep, Marilyn as Pre - Weekend Rep and Kath as Safeguarding officer. Please prayerfully consider if you are able to take on any of these roles. The job descriptions are on the web page and if you have any questions contact them or myself.

I would like to say a big thank you, to you all for the support and love I have received from you during my time as LD. I have tried to serve you well and I apologies if I have failed you in anyway.

SPIRITUAL DIRECTOR REPORT

Dear Fellow Cursillistas As we near the end of January I am just starting to get used to writing 2019. A new year means literally beginning a new calendar, a clean sheet, a fresh start. Sometimes it is good to say goodbye to the previous year, particularly if it has brought difficult challenges, and we can look forward to better things. Or if the old year has been good to us, we can hope it will con-tinue. But inevitably 2019 will bring changes of one sort or another. For me, and for Stuart, it brings new responsibility as we take on the roles of Spiritual Director and Lay Director. We thank Jeff and Sandra for their leadership over the past 3 years. But the first of January is just a date! Every day brings us a new beginning, a chance to move forward in faith. Whatever the future holds, God is with us, and with him beside us all will be well. I know that most of us are busy with church business in our parishes, but our Cursillo experi-ence and fellowship gives us support and encouragement, so I hope we can open our eyes to those whom God is calling as pilgrims for #35 so that they too can be inspired and grow in faith. Looking further afield, it’s easy to feel depressed by the conflicts in our own political situation and in the church and the world. People seem unable to respect or even to listen to different points of view. I used to struggle with the story of the tower of Babel. Wouldn’t life be easier if we all spoke the same language? But conformity is not built into God’s creation. Diversity is the key to evolution, without variations, all species would die out. We are all made differ-ently, with different gifts - and different faults! None of us have all the gifts required to do Christ’s work, but if we work together we can achieve great things. Even identical twins have different characters and characteristics. All of us are different, but all of us are made in the image of God and together we form his body here on earth. Some are called to be leaders, others to be encouragers, or flower arrangers, or to help in the kitchen or look after the church building, or …. And as the years go by, maybe our calling changes. So as we move into the new year, let us turn a new page in our ministry and prayerfully seek to know what God is calling us to do in 2019. Maybe it is to continue what we did in 2018, or maybe He has a new task for us. But whatever it is, we can be sure that He will equip us. Ultreya!

WINTER EVENT 2019

A reflection on the day by Liz Lilley Over 30 of us gathered at Bailgate Methodist to share our day of fellowship, worship, fun, food, singing, reflection, group discussions, and even . . . artwork!! Our Spiritual Director, Jacqui Morton, led the day and had clearly put in a lot of preparation. The opening Worship reminded us of the importance of drawing aside from our daily routine in order to allow God to refresh, feed and challenge us. It was good to sit quietly as we remembered individually our first encounter with God, and what we felt God had called us to do. We sat in table groups for the main sessions -just like when we "did" on our Cursillos. They mostly centred around the apostle Peter - an impulsive man who often got things wrong and yet was chosen to become the Rock on which the Church would be built. The first Bible reading was Matthew 4:18–20 about the calling of Peter and Andrew, his brother. Then followed a "meditation" read by Peter (alias Chris Lilley!) Peter was mulling about having to think on his feet about his response to Jesus at that time. Then he looked back over the three years of Jesus' main ministry and wondered whether he would have decided differenly about following him if he had known what it would lead to. Discussion in our groups led to feedback that was quite deep. People had been very open about their own ongoing responses. After coffee the second reading was Matthew 10:1-4 about the twelve disciples being sent out by Jesus with authority to preach, to heal, and to challenge unclean spirits. Peter's meditation revealed his initial doubts about the other men called to be disciples! Would they be able to work together? Our group artwork pieces were amazing – and indeed reflected how different we all are. We are individuals with different giftings but with Jesus in the centrewe can bring out the best in each other. After our splendid and abundant shared lunch we had the third reading – Acts 2:1–4 about the coming of the Holy Spirit at Pentecost. Peter's meditation revealed how frightened they all had been after the Crucifixion – hiding away because they felt helpless to carry on Jesus' work. I loved the phrase he used – that the Holy Spirit came a s a mighty wind to "blow away the cobwebs!" How we all need that from time to time! Then Acts 4:32–37 about the renewed and inspired believers living together and "being of one heart and soul." Barnabas was one who joined the group, bringing with him his own gifting. Barnabas (alias Elizabeth Page) shared how surprised he was to be given that nickname – son of encouragement. This gift was considered as important as the more dramatic ones, such as prophecy, tongues or healing. God can use us all, through the power of the Holy Spirit! The groups rseponded
